Abraham Oakey Hall was an American politician, lawyer, and writer. He served as Mayor of New York from 1869 to 1872 as a Democrat. Hall, known as "Elegant Oakey", was a model of serenity and respectability. Wikipedia
Born: July 26, 1826, New York, NY
Died: October 7, 1898 (age 72 years), New York, NY
Party: Democratic Party
Previous office: Mayor of New York City (1869–1872)
Education: New York University and Harvard Law School
